Job Description
Main Responsibilities:
The Industrial Controller Manager is responsible for overseeing the day-to-day financial activities for the Jaguariuna site, part of the Global Manufacturing Supply Chain and Quality organization. This includes managing financial resources, ensuring compliance with regulations and standards, and providing financial analysis and reporting. The role plays a significant part in guiding financial decisions and strategies that align with organizational goals.
- Oversee financial transactions and ensure compliance with accounting principles and standards.
- Conduct financial analysis and reporting to assist in strategic decision-making.
- Manage inventory, cost and expense controls.
- Develop and administer the organizational budget, monitoring adherence across departments.
- Lead and mentor a team of financial analysts, enhancing their skills and professional growth.
- Engage with senior management to provide financial insights and recommendations.
- Maintain and manage relationships with external financial consultants and advisors.
Skills and Requirements:
- Degree in Finance, Economy, Business Administration
- Fluent in English and Portuguese
- Experience and deep knowledge in such areas: Budget Management, Financial Analysis, Compliance, Strategic Planning, Leadership, Mentoring, Relationship Management, Financial Reporting, Accounts Payable, Accounts Receivable, Cost Control.
